Zusammenfassung:Man is living in this world of time and is looking forward to transcend time participating in the world of gods. Everything in this world is characterised by finitude and therefore man's desire to transcend time is actually to enter into that state of existence beyond time, the time of gods, the so-called sacred time.' For this purpose man creates mythological time in which he brings god down from the sacred time and he himself ascends from the ordinary time.
